Fight night at Perseverance Theatre!

KSKA: Friday, November 10 at 2:45pm When Perseverance Theatre of Juneau opens its second show of its Anchorage season with The Elaborate Entrance of Chad Deity by Kristoffer Diaz the audience will be treated to a ring-side performance of professional wrestling throw-downs, head slams and enormous egos. Tune into Stage Talk this week to meet one of the "wrestlers" Jacob Athyal ("VP") and Perseverance Theatre's Executive Artistic Director Art Rotch and hear about what goes on backstage in one of America's favorite pastimes. The Elaborate Entrance of Chad Deity performs November 9-19 in the Sydney Laurence Theatre. LISTEN HERE

Behind the scenes with ACT’s new staff members

KSKA: Friday, November 17 at 2:45pm Anchorage Community Theatre recently had a change in its staff with Matt Fernandez taking over the reigns of Executive Director, leaving his previous post as Community Outreach Director, which subsequently was filled by Colby Bleicher. Both Matt and Colby drop by Stage Talk today to discuss their plans for the future of the company as they work to fulfill its mission of bringing the arts to the community of Anchorage. LISTEN HERE

ACT’s Let Nothing You Dismay

KSKA: Friday, November 24 at 2:45pm Anchorage Community Theatre is presenting a zany comedy for the holidays from the pen of Atlanta playwright Topher Payne in Let Nothing You Dismay. Twenty-two characters played by eight actors tell the story of a young couple waiting for the birth of their soon-to-be-adopted child on Christmas Day. Joining Host Steve Hunt this week on Stage Talk is Missy Overly, an actor who plays three different parts, and David Block who has taken on the reins of Director. Let Nothing You Dismay runs November 24 through December 17 at Anchorage Community Theatre located at 1133 E. 70th Avenue. Cyrano’s offers two shows for the holidays

KSKA: Friday, December 1 at 2:45pm Cyrano's Theatre Company is presenting two shows for the holidays this year. Codie Costello directs Our Friends, The Enemy by Alex Gwyther, a play that recounts the Christmas "miracle" that happened during World War I in the trenches between German and British soldiers. And, Colby Bleicher directs Fancy Nancy, The Musical with book and lyrics by Susan DiLallo and Music and lyrics by Danny Abosch about the beloved eccentric "Fancy Nancy" as she and her friends prepare to perform in their very first show. Our Friends, The Enemy performs evenings December 1-24 and Fancy Nancy, The Musical performs matinees December 2-17. Codie Costello drops by Stage Talk this week to chat about both shows. LISTEN HERE
